Why kids are more vulnerable to chemicals…

Children are much more sensitive than adults to chemicals in the environment. Exposure to a chemical that causes no discernible effect in an adult can cause significant harm to an infant. Some reasons for this include:

  • Children frequently have their hands in their mouths, making it more likely that they will ingest toxins with which they come in contact.
  • Children have a faster metabolism — pound for pound, children eat more food and breathe more air than adults.
  • Children play on the floor, where many toxins in the home settle.
  • Children's metabolic pathways are immature, and they are less able to detoxify and excrete toxins that get into their system.
  • Children are undergoing rapid development, and organ systems that are disrupted while in the middle of growing may fail to form correctly.
  • Children have more years for toxins to accumulate in their bodies and reach unsafe levels.
